[mysqld]
basedir=D:/mysql
#bind-address=ip
datadir=D:/mysql/data
#language=D:/mysql/share/your language directory
#slow query log#=
#tmpdir#=
#port=3306
set-variable    = max_connections=1500
skip-locking
#skip-networking
set-variable        = key_buffer=384M
set-variable        = max_allowed_packet=1M
set-variable        = table_cache=512
set-variable        = sort_buffer=2M
set-variable        = record_buffer=2M
set-variable        = thread_cache=8
# Try number of CPU's*2 for thread_concurrency
set-variable        = thread_concurrency=8
set-variable        = myisam_sort_buffer_size=64M
#set-variable        = connect_timeout=5
#set-variable        = wait_timeout=5
server-id        = 1
[isamchk]
set-variable        = key_buffer=128M
set-variable        = sort_buffer=128M
set-variable        = read_buffer=2M
set-variable        = write_buffer=2M
[myisamchk]
set-variable        = key_buffer=128M
set-variable        = sort_buffer=128M
set-variable        = read_buffer=2M
set-variable        = write_buffer=2M
[WinMySQLadmin]
Server=D:/mysql/bin/mysqld-nt.exe
Tags: , , , ,

Discuz积分合并或删减的sql语句

[不指定 2009年8月30日 19:33 | by Marshal ]
注明:extcredits1=积分1 extcredits2=积分2 extcredits3=积分3

删除积分1,把积分2转移到积分1的sql
清空积分1:UPDATE cdb_members SET extcredits1=0
转移积分2:UPDATE cdb_members SET extcredits1=extcredits2

把积分1、积分2合并,最终取用积分1
积分合并:UPDATE cdb_members SET extcredits1=extcredits1+extcredits2
清空积分2:UPDATE cdb_members SET extcredits2=0

把积分2、积分3合并成积分1
积分合并:UPDATE cdb_members SET extcredits1=extcredits2+extcredits3
清空积分2:UPDATE cdb_members SET extcredits2=0
清空积分3:UPDATE cdb_members SET extcredits3=0

在合并积分时,你也可以使用减的方法
例如将积分2减去积分3得出积分1:UPDATE cdb_members SET extcredits1=extcredits2-extcredits3
Tags: ,
这两天服务器有被人挂马了,找到了木马,却被加密,找了很多破解方法都不行,也就是上两篇日志发的内容,
试了这个方法不错!

PHP目前在网络中被用的越来越多,加密解密的话题也一直没有停息过。下面简单介绍一下base64_decode+gzinflate压缩编码和解码代码方法,就是通常我们在程序中见的eval(gzinflate(base64_decode('加密代码'))); 形式的加密方法。
网山有此类方法,但是由于局部缺少了某些字符,导致了加密后无法使用的情况,大家有兴趣可以去试试看,本人在原基础上做了简单修改,经本人测试无错。

注意:解密时请不要用汉语及带空格的名字做文件名

刚换了一个主题,却发现页脚footer.php被加密了,里面只有下面这样一段代码:


<? eval(gzinflate(base64_decode('
bZC9bsMwDITnFOg7XD21g+PdVWSgS7t1CZCxkCLa
EixLqqTECNCHrxX3ZwkXHu7IDyA7zh7qGpIG49B7
nymirvn93WbDGmXOq+qCDhgofySjSIr4+PSMrkR/
M0UvEkbtqhVTFRtggUNRMoMjBXlpwQR0pH5X6ZxD
2zTzPG8nMdLnyRzH7dFPFX931jjCgWQymfByMlZR
ZI3gEE7dRswktU/ZuGEgGtMKWgh4W12U9dcS4Qvi
LIwV0hL6SASRW+x9uIXNPswha5roB4mDjypESgn7
q124rAnLtVjq9yH/XXp1uQqdJ8tZ9w0=
‘))); ?>


这让我咋整,我想添加一段统计代码都不知道加到哪里好,其实我也明白作者的意思,主要是不想有些人随便修改自己的版权和作者信息而已。可是我想加入自己的一些东西就比较麻烦了。怎么办?Google之。

在网上看到这样一篇文章PHP base64_decode+gzinflate压缩编码和解码代码,详细介绍了PHP base64_decode+gzinflate加密和解密的方法。

注意:解密时请不要用汉语及带空格的名字做文件名。
如果您要是找Gzinflate(Base64_decode("codes"))的破解方法,另一篇Php使用N层加密eval(Gzinflate(Base64_decode("codes")))的破解才是您要寻找的正确答案.点这里打开.

下非扩展方式的php加密方法:
这里有个在线的,还不错。木马防杀还行,要保护代码可就不行了。
对应的写了一个简单的解密的,
专门针对eval。这个原理很有用途。
特别说明:此解密程序好像一定得在PHP5上面使用,
我在PHP4上面测试eval(gzinflate(str_rot13(base64_decode('BASE64加密后内容'))))内加密的代码始终无法正常解密.

<?php
//已经加密的文件内容
$a="eval(gzinflate(str_rot13(base64_decode('这里面放BASE64代码'))));";
function decodephp($a) {  
$max_level=300; //最大层数  
for($i=0;$i<$max_level;$i++) {  
  ob_start();  
  eval(str_replace('eval','echo',$a));  
  $a = ob_get_clean();  
  if(strpos($a,'eval(gzinflate(str_rot13(base64_decode')===false) {    
   return $a;  
  }  
}
}
echo decodephp($a);
?>


分页: 1/6 第一页 1 2 3 4 5 下页 最后页 [ 显示模式: 摘要 | 列表 ]